The United Nations Secretary-General says Sudan is on the brink of a “full-scale civil war,” as brutal clashes between rival generals continued Sunday in the capital, Khartoum.

Antonio Guterres cautioned on Saturday night that the war is likely to destabilize the entire region.

Sudan spiraled into chaos after months of heightened tension between the military chief General Abdel-Fattah Burhan, and his rival General Mohammed Hamdan Dagalo, commander of the paramilitary Rapid Support Forces, escalated into open fighting in mid-April.

Guterres also condemned an airstrike Saturday, which health authorities report killed at least 22 people in Omdurman, a city just across the Nile from Khartoum.
